Key Responsibilites
Creating and answering technical questions about software engineering concepts and fullstack development, coding best practices, and debugging strategies to help train AI models.
Reviewing and evaluating code generated by AI in languages such as JavaScript, Python, Go, Java, TypeScript, and C++.
Analyzing code quality, maintainability, and adherence to real-world engineering standards.
Providing expert-level feedback on version control workflows, collaborative coding practices, and effective debugging techniques.

3+ years of professional software engineering experience with full stack development.
Proficiency in at least two of the following languages: JavaScript, Python, Go, Java, TypeScript, or C++.
Professional experience building and maintaining production-grade software systems.
Strong knowledge of Git (or similar version control systems), including experience with branching, merging, and collaborative development workflows.
Outstanding attention to detail and ability to clearly communicate technical feedback and coding best practices.
Nice to have
Backend engineering expertise with experience designing and scaling server-side systems.
Test-Driven Development (TDD) experience and strong testing discipline.
Experience authoring technical specifications and API contracts.
Hands-on expertise with testing frameworks such as PyTest, JUnit, Mocha, or similar tools.
Experience conducting code reviews, debugging complex issues, and analyzing large codebases.
Zero-to-one experience as a founding engineer or early employee at a startup.
